Electronic structure of UGa$$_3$$ studied by angle-resolved photoelectron spectroscopy

Fujimori, Shinichi   ; Kobata, Masaaki  ; Takeda, Yukiharu   ; Okane, Tetsuo  ; Saito, Yuji  ; Fujimori, Atsushi; Yamagami, Hiroshi; Haga, Yoshinori   ; Yamamoto, Etsuji  ; Onuki, Yoshichika*

The electronic structure of an itinerant antiferromagnet UGa$$_3$$ has been studied by the means of angle resolved photoelectron spectroscopy (ARPES). UGa$$_3$$ is an antiferromagnet with $$T_{rm N}$$ = 67 K, and it is considered as one of prototypical metallic uranium compounds. Although there are many studies on this compound, its detailed electronic structure has not been well understood. We have experimentally derived both of the band structure and Fermi surface of UGa$$_{3}$$, and found that U 5f states form quasi-particle bands near the Fermi energy. Furthermore, changes of the electronic structure due to the antiferromagnetic transition were studied by changing sample temperatures.
